<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><p><a href="http://spiderfansweb.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/saints2title.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-80" title="Saints2Title" src="http://spiderfansweb.wordpress.com/files/2009/11/saints2title.jpg" alt="" width="336" height="90" /></a>With the exception of the Star Wars prequels and the possibility of Ghostbusters 3 I am not sure there has been a sequel I have looked forward to more than Boondock Saints 2.  Like most people I discovered the original film thanks to a recommendation from a friend.  I was in college, taking film related studies, and was heavily digging independent cinema.  There was just something about the freshness of the style that spoke to me.  So needless to say when I saw the first one I was blown away by it.  It was this little unique action film that didn&#8217;t need loud expensive explosions to be exciting, didn&#8217;t need big name stars to be appealing and frankly never got the acclaim in the mainstream that it should have.</p>
<p>From what I recall it barely got a release in theaters and there seemed to be an endless legal battle over money claims that the film did make.  So the idea of a sequel seems absolutely ludicrous.  Back around the turn of the millennium there wasn&#8217;t the home video market there is today. DVD was new and expensive and VHS was a dinosaur unaware of its imminent extinction.  You were dependent entirely on your box office success.  So to think that a film that barely gets a release in theatres now has a sequel seems like laughable fiction.</p>
<p>But then the film landscape started to evolve. With the emergence of DVD as the dominant home video format, it took a step further and over took the box office as the primary money-making asset, not just for film but for television as well.  TV shows that had ended prematurely were given a second life on DVD and in some instances were returned to television or even better, the silver screen (Family Guy, Futurama, Firefly/Serenity).  This is what made the difference for Boondock Saints.  The little movie that no one had ever heard of before was now being passed around and winning over a pretty steady cult following.  Eventually it proved so popular, that the film, often mislabeled a direct to DVD, was also given a second chance.  In October 2009 the long-awaited sequel was released to theatres.  The Saints were back.</p>
